When you already own your own domain name but want to have it hosted on our servers, you can point your domain name to our servers. We have experience in handling website transfers, and will help to make the launch of your new web site as smooth and trouble free as possible. After your new account is activated, and should then published your web content (Thru FTP), you will then be ready to begin the process to pointing your existing domain to our servers.

Please follow our step-by-step process below to re-point your domain name to our servers.

Step 1

Access your domain name Registrar's site so that you may begin the domain modification and transfer your hosting account to IRLhost.com.

Step 2

Your registrar will have a button or link off their main web page to their modification / maintenance site.

This button may be referred to as one of the following:

Make Changes
Manage Domain
Maintenance
Account Holder
Control Panel

Click on this modification link to be prompted for your username and password. Then, enter the username and password and click the submit button.

Note: Each registrar has its own username and password system. When you initially registered your domain name, you should have been issued with a username and password. Please contact your registrar directly if you cannot locate these details.

Step 3

Locate the section of your Registrar's modification / maintenance site that permits you to change your Name Servers (also referred to as 'DNS Servers' or 'Technical Details'). Then, access the change form in your browser.

Step 4

Enter the new name servers and IP addresses into the appropriate fields. When you open a hosting account you will be sent your new name server details.

NS1 Hostname: ns1.xxxxxx-xxxxxx.com
NS1 IP Address: xxx.xx.xxx.xx
NS2 Hostname: ns2. xxxxxx-xxxxxx.com
NS2 IP Address: xxx.xx.xxx.xx

and click the "Submit" or "Save Changes" button.

Step 5

Optional, depending on your Registrar:

Your registrar may require that you confirm the changes you have submitted via email, and will send you an email verification. The email may be addressed the administrative and/or technical contact for your domain.

Step 6

There will be a short delay, usually 24 to 72 hours, before the changes that you have requested are distributed 'live' throughout the domain name space.

Step 7

After the changes to your domain name are in place, please contact your previous hosting provider and inform them that you have changed your domain record. They will then remove or update your domain name on their servers.

Note: If you require additional help modifying your domain name, please contact your domain name registrar directly.

Step 8

Your domain name transfer should now be completed.
